Grizzlies vs. Warriors Prediction
Is the under a good bet to cash tonight when the Golden State Warriors host the Memphis Grizzlies at 8:30 p.m. ET?
Who Oddsmakers Like: Golden State. According to oddsmakers from online sports book Bovada.lv, the Warriors are now 13-point home favorites to beat the Grizzlies, who opened as 13.5-point road underdogs. The total, meanwhile, sits at 206.5 after hitting the board at 207.
Who Public Bettors Like: As of early Saturday morning, 58% of the betting tickets were on the Grizzlies to cover the point spread.
Injury Report: Mike Conley remains out for the Grizzlies due to a heel injury and both Chandler Parsons (knee) and Wayne Selden (quad) will miss tonight's game as well. Brandan Wright (quad) is probable while JaMychal Green (knee) is questionable.
For the Warriors, Steph Curry is probable to return from his ankle injury while Omri Casspi (ankle) is questionable.
Who We Like: The under. The under is 6-2 in the last eight meetings between these two teams in Oakland and is 12-4 in the last 16 meetings overall. The under is also 5-0 in the Warriors' last five games following an ATS loss, is 6-0 in their last six games after allowing 100 points or more in their previous game, and is 7-1 in their last eight games after scoring 100 points or more in their previous contest.
The under has also cashed in six of Golden State's last eight home games, is 8-3 in its last 11 games overall, and has hit in 17 of its last 24 games when playing a team with a winning percentage below .400.
On the other side, the under is 5-1 in the Grizzlies' last six road games, is 1-14 in their last 15 conference matchups and has cashed in 11 of their last 16 games when their opponent scores 100 points or more in their previous game.
